Programme Overview
The Professional Certificate in Cloud Chemistry and Atmospheric Pollution is designed for environmental scientists, atmospheric chemists, policy makers, and industry professionals interested in enhancing their understanding of the complex interactions between chemical processes, climate, and air quality. This program explores the fundamental principles of cloud chemistry, tropospheric and stratospheric chemistry, and the impacts of these processes on atmospheric pollutants and climate change. It also delves into the latest research techniques and models used to study these phenomena, providing participants with a comprehensive understanding of how aerosols, gases, and particles influence atmospheric processes.
Upon completion of this program, learners will develop key skills in analyzing and interpreting atmospheric data, understanding the chemical mechanisms of air pollution, and applying scientific knowledge to mitigate environmental impacts. They will gain proficiency in using advanced analytical tools and computational models to study cloud chemistry and atmospheric pollution, as well as the ability to communicate complex scientific information to various stakeholders. These skills are crucial for advancing careers in research, environmental consultancy, policy development, and industrial sustainability.
